Job description

About the Role

This is a founding go-to-market role at an early-stage generative AI startup building next-generation models for human-centered image and video creation. You will own end-to-end GTM execution, working directly with the founding team to turn product capability into commercial traction and build the repeatable playbook from scratch. It is a high-ownership, high-autonomy position that will shape early customer relationships, feedback loops, and market positioning.

What You'll Do

  • Own early GTM execution across community, content, partnerships, and targeted outreach.

  • Build and manage relationships with design partners and early customers in creator, studio, and agency segments.

  • Recruit and organize participants for ongoing product research and user testing.

  • Drive early commercial conversations, demos, pilots, and structured feedback channels.

  • Collaborate with product leadership on positioning, messaging, ideal customer profile, and pricing.

  • Provide clear, structured market feedback to accelerate product decision-making.

  • Track the competitive landscape of generative AI creative tools, workflows, and user expectations.

  • Represent the company externally with credibility, strong EQ, and confident storytelling.

What We're Looking For

  • 4 to 8 or more years in GTM, partnerships, growth, or client-facing roles at startups or fast-moving environments.

  • Proven experience in at least one motion: B2B partnerships and sales (pilots, early deals) and/or B2C growth (community and creator funnels).

  • At least 3 years serving professional creatives at creative tools companies, agencies, creator platforms, or production studios.

  • 1 to 2 or more years of hands-on exposure to generative AI products and workflows, with AI tools used as part of daily GTM work.

  • Full-cycle sales experience: discovery, demo, negotiation, close, and building CRM and outbound sequences from scratch.

  • Experience closing mid-market deals while simultaneously building the GTM playbook.

  • Strong product-led growth expertise, ideally from a collaborative or creative tools motion.

  • Individual-contributor orientation suited to a founding role, with the ability to scale a revenue motion over time.

  • Existing network and relationships within the creative industry are a strong plus.

  • Comfortable operating independently in ambiguous, early-stage settings and selling something still being built.

  • US-based candidates must not be located in the Pacific Time Zone; New York is ideal.

  • Visa sponsorship is available where applicable.

Compensation & Benefits

Base salary: $150,000 to $185,000 USD annually (maximum base up to $200,000 depending on experience). Equity participation is expected for a founding role. Visa sponsorship is available where applicable.

Location

Fully remote, with a preference for New York, NY (or broader US Eastern/Central time zones) or Western Europe (Zurich or Warsaw). Occasional travel required.
